]> www.infradead.org Git - users/jedix/linux-maple.git/commitdiff
mm/mempolicy.c: use in_task() in mempolicy_slab_node()
authorVasily Averin <vvs@virtuozzo.com>
Mon, 23 Aug 2021 23:59:36 +0000 (09:59 +1000)
committerStephen Rothwell <sfr@canb.auug.org.au>
Wed, 25 Aug 2021 23:34:16 +0000 (09:34 +1000)
Obsoleted in_intrrupt() include task context with disabled BH, it's better
to use in_task() instead.

Link: https://lkml.kernel.org/r/984ee771-4834-21da-801f-c15c18ddf4d1@virtuozzo.com
Signed-off-by: Vasily Averin <vvs@virtuozzo.com>
Signed-off-by: Andrew Morton <akpm@linux-foundation.org>
Signed-off-by: Stephen Rothwell <sfr@canb.auug.org.au>
mm/mempolicy.c

index ee4dc43785b3e8dfce6ffa07a3315c52d648eeed..d9e900297314881973ab103e349bf1dd5b02e305 100644 (file)
@@ -1934,7 +1934,7 @@ unsigned int mempolicy_slab_node(void)
        struct mempolicy *policy;
        int node = numa_mem_id();
 
-       if (in_interrupt())
+       if (!in_task())
                return node;
 
        policy = current->mempolicy;